Key Components of a Bonus Letter Header and Date. Company Letterhead: Includes the company's name, logo, and contact information. Employee Information. Recipient's Name: The name of the employee receiving the bonus. Bonus Details. Payment Details. Terms and Conditions. Acknowledgment. Closing.

Notify them that they're receiving a bonus and give a brief reason why. For example, if this bonus is for a particular achievement you can mention the specific action or project.

Start with “We are pleased to announce,” setting a positive tone. Detail the specifics of the bonus, ensuring clarity. Express gratitude for the hard work and dedication of the employees. At the end of the letter, encourage them to celebrate their achievements.

A bonus, or performance bonus, is a form of additional compensation given to employees beyond their base salary to recognize and reward their hard work, contributions, and the achievement of specific company goals or objectives.
